🔢 How Pincode 734011 is Constructed
Every Indian PIN (Postal Index Number) code is a 6-digit number. Each digit group encodes geographic and administrative information about the delivery area.
The first digit identifies one of India's 9 postal zones. Zone 7 covers West Bengal, Odisha, Assam, NE States, Andaman & Nicobar.
The first two digits together (73) identify the sub-zone. All pincodes in West Bengal begin with 73.
The third digit narrows to a sorting district. The prefix 734 routes mail to the sorting office serving Darjeeling in West Bengal.
Digits 4–5 identify the delivery route or sub-area within the sorting district. Route 01 identifies the specific delivery area within Darjeeling.
The final digit identifies the specific post office. Office 1 designates Kadamtala So Darjiling in Darjeeling.
